Kevin J. Harkenrider Kevin J. Harkenrider is currently the Chief Operating Officer & Executive Vice President at ViaSat, Inc. He is also a Member of the Union College Alumni Club. In his former positions, Mr. Harkenrider served as the VP-Operations & Material and Program Director at BAE Systems, Inc. from 1992 to 2001. He also held the position of Program Director and VP-Operations & Material at Mission Solutions Group, Inc. during the same time period. From 1991 to 1994, he worked as the Vice President-Material at General Dynamics Corp. Additionally, he was the Chief Operating Officer & Vice President at ViaSat Communications, Inc. from 2009 to 2011, and the Vice President-Operations at GDE Systems, Inc. from 1983 to 2001. He also held the position of Treasurer at Palomar Health. Mr. Harkenrider completed his MBA from the University of Pittsburgh. He also holds an undergraduate degree from Union College (New York).
Paul Castor Paul Castor has worked as Chief Corporate Counsel & Vice President at ViaSat, Inc. since an unknown date. Prior to that, he worked at Wilson Sonsini Goodrich & Rosati PC starting in 2004.
Shawn Lynn Duffy Shawn Lynn Duffy is currently a Director at Viasat UK Ltd., Viasat Satellite Holdings Ltd., and Viasat Technologies Ltd. She also serves as the Chief Financial Officer & Senior Vice President at ViaSat, Inc. since 2014. Previously, she worked as a Director at RigNet, Inc. and as a Senior Manager at Ernst & Young LLP. She completed her undergraduate degree at San Diego State University.
Mark J. Miller Mark J. Miller is the founder. He founded ViaSat, Inc. in 1986 and currently holds the title of Chief Technical Officer & Executive Vice President. Mr. Miller has a graduate degree from the University of California, Los Angeles and an undergraduate degree from the University of California San Diego.
Krishna Nathan Krishna Nathan is currently the Chief Information Officer at ViaSat, Inc. He previously worked as the Vice President-Systems at International Business Machines Corp. and as the Chief Information Officer at S&P Global, Inc. Nathan holds a doctorate degree from Brown University, an undergraduate degree from George Washington University, and a graduate degree from Massachusetts Institute of Technology.
Girish Chandran Girish Chandran is currently the Chief Technical Officer & Vice President at ViaSat, Inc. He previously worked as the Vice President-Systems Engineering at Tiernan Communications, Inc. from 1995 to 2001 and as the Vice President-Engineering at Newtec America, Inc. from 2001 to 2007. Dr. Chandran holds a doctorate degree from the University of California San Diego, a graduate degree from the Indian Institute of Science, and an undergraduate degree from the University of Kerala.
Keven Kirk Lippert Keven Kirk Lippert is currently the Director at The Old Globe Theatre and the Executive Vice President at ViaSat, Inc. He previously worked as the Secretary & Director at Thames Space Ltd. and as an Associate at Latham & Watkins LLP. Mr. Lippert completed his undergraduate degree at the University of California, Berkeley and his graduate degree at the University of Michigan.
Kristi Jaska Kristi Jaska has worked as a Vice President of Engineering at ViaSat, Inc. since 1987. She is currently the Director at San Diego Venture Group.
Mark D. Dankberg Mark D. Dankberg is the founder of ViaSat, Inc. which was founded in 1986. He is currently a Director at Lytx, Inc. and a Trustee at Rice University. Mr. Dankberg has held former Director positions at REMEC, Inc., Minnetronix Medical, Inc., TrellisWare Technologies, Inc., and CommNexus San Diego. He was also a Communications Engineer at Rockwell International Corp. from 1977 to 1979 and an Assistant Vice President at M from 1979 to 1986. Mr. Dankberg received his undergraduate and graduate degrees from Rice University.
Steven R. Hart Steven R. Hart is the founder of ViaSat, Inc., a company founded in 1986. He held the title of Chief Technology Officer & EVP-Engineering starting in 2013. Currently, Mr. Hart is a Strategic Advisor at Vertical Venture Partners LLC. In the past, he worked as a Director at Space Micro, Inc., an Analyst-Computer Security at The Merdan Group, Inc., an Engineering Manager & Staff Engineer at Linkabit Corp., and a Specialist-Imagery Intelligence in the US Air Force. Mr. Hart has a graduate degree from the University of California San Diego and an undergraduate degree from the University of Nevada.
James Dodd James Dodd's career history includes current and former positions as well as education. Currently, he is the President-Global Enterprise & Mobility, SVP at ViaSat, Inc. Previously, he worked at The Boeing Co. as the Vice President & Program Manager-Mobility from 2015 to 2016. Mr. Dodd has an undergraduate degree from Arkansas State University and an MBA from Seattle University.

Theresa M. H. Wise Theresa M. H. Wise is currently the Chief Executive Officer & Principal at Utaza LLC, an Independent Director at ViaSat, Inc., Midcontinent Independent System Operator, Inc., IBS Software Pvt Ltd., and Acropolis Infrastructure Acquisition Corp. She is also a Director at CWT Travel Group, Inc. and a Member-Regents Board at St. Olaf College. In the past, she served as Vice Chairman at The Science Museum of Minnesota, Director at TCF Financial Corp., Independent Director at Impinj, Inc., and Chief Information Officer & Senior Vice President at Delta Air Lines, Inc. and Northwest Airlines LLC. She also served as a Director at Minnesota Orchestral Association, The Children's Theatre Co., and St. Paul Chamber Orchestra. Dr. Wise received her undergraduate degree from St. Olaf College and her graduate and doctorate degrees from Cornell University.
Robert W. Johnson Robert W. Johnson is an Independent Director at ViaSat, Inc. since 1986. He was a Director at Hi from 1998 to 2009. Johnson received his undergraduate and graduate degrees from Stanford University and his MBA and doctorate from Harvard Business School.
John P. Stenbit John P. Stenbit currently holds director positions at ViaSat, Inc., Maxar Space LLC, BioWarn LLC, SSL Holdings, Inc., Suntiva LLC, Defense Group, Inc. (Virginia), Scriberule, Inc., United States Defense Science Board, and The Tau Beta Pi Association. He previously served as Chairman of DGI Holdings, Inc. and held director positions at Loral Space & Communications, Inc., SM&A, Inc., Serco Services, Inc., Gemalto Cogent, Inc., McDonald Bradley, Inc., SM&A Corp., Cognet, Inc., The MITRE Corp., Cryptek, Inc., and the Central Intelligence Agency (United States). Stenbit was also an Executive Vice President at Northrop Grumman Space & Mission Systems Corp. and TRW, Inc. He served as Assistant Secretary at C3i, Inc. and the US Department of Defense (District of Columbia). Stenbit received his undergraduate and graduate degrees from the California Institute of Technology.
Varsha R. Rao Varsha is an Executive Partner at Flare Capital Partners. Varsha Rao most recently was the CEO of Nurx (acquired by Thirty Madison), the leading direct-to-consumer telehealth platform for women 18 to 50+ that is redefining healthcare across women’s Reproductive health services, Diagnostics, Dermatology, Mental Health and Migraine via its online platform. Varsha was the COO of Clover Health (CLOV), a technology-based Medicare Advantage company. Prior to working in Healthcare, from 2013 to the end of 2016, Varsha was the Head of Global Operations at Airbnb, reporting to the CEO and on the Executive Staff. Varsha started her entrepreneurial career as the Co-Founder and Co-CEO of Eve.com which she sold in early 2000 and she was an engagement manager at McKinsey. She has an MBA from Harvard Business School and a BA/BS from the University of Pennsylvania. Varsha sits on the Board of Viasat (VSAT) and Callaway Golf (MODG).
